Fatal Little Chute car crash death of Ted Heidke

The Little Chute Police Department has officially identified the 82-year-old man who died on September 12 after being hit by a vehicle. This individual was Ted Heidke.

Heidke was involved in the accident at approximately 7:45 a.m. at the corner where East Main Street and Buchanan Street meet in Little Chute. He sustained serious injuries from the collision and was airlifted to a nearby hospital by Theda Clark Air Medical Services. Regrettably, he was pronounced deceased at the medical facility.

As stated in his obituary, Heidke was out for his daily walk when the incident occurred. He maintained an impressive nine-year record of logging 9,000 daily steps. Heidke graduated from Clintonville High School in 1961 and joined the U.S. Army Reserve immediately following his graduation.

“Heidke’s presence always lifted spirits. He frequently displayed a large smile,” the obituary notes. “He took pleasure in card games, cold beverages, travel, following the Badgers, and especially cherished time with loved ones. He frequently demonstrated his love by attending to those he cared for.”

Funeral services were held on September 16 in Little Chute. The obituary reveals that Heidke’s birthday was September 11, the day before his untimely demise.

The female driver from Little Chute involved in the accident is currently working with police authorities regarding the ongoing investigation.
